The ocean route from Cai Mep to Mundra, spanning 4186 kilometers, offers a strategic advantage for the transportation of construction goods. This pathway ensures efficient movement of building supplies, enabling timely access to markets in India. Furthermore, the maritime route minimizes handling costs and reduces the risk of damage, which is crucial for sensitive building materials. With its capacity to accommodate large shipments, this route supports bulk deliveries essential for large-scale construction projects.
Cai Mep serves as a modern deep-water port equipped with advanced facilities, facilitating smooth loading and unloading of building materials. Its proximity to major industrial hubs enhances logistical efficiency, allowing for quick turnaround times. On the other end, Mundra is one of India’s largest commercial ports, featuring robust infrastructure tailored for the import of construction products. The well-developed road and rail connections from Mundra ensure seamless distribution to various inland destinations, making it a vital node in the supply chain for building materials.

When shipping from Cai Mep, Vietnam to Mundra, India, be mindful of the Southwest Monsoon season (May-September), which can cause heavy rainfall. Include buffer days to your schedules and arrange flexible berthing windows to accommodate potential delays. During the peak Diwali export surge (late September–mid November), expect tighter capacity and longer transit times; book vessel space well in advance. Additionally, coordinate closely with local agents to ensure timely updates on operational changes during the Eid al Fitr holiday period (March-June).

When Shipping mixed loads of Construction materials such as lamps, hand tools, and bulk Hardware, clearly separate items by weight and fragility on each pallet. Place heavy, dense construction goods at the bottom, with lighter cartons of light fixtures on top, and Use corner boards, top sheets, and stretch wrap to stabilize the load. Label pallets with handling instructions like “Fragile lighting” or “Heavy tools” so carriers Can handle them appropriately.
For Lighting and LED lights, pack in reinforced boxes with internal dividers or foam inserts so glass and lenses Do not touch each other. Our team recommends Wrapping each fixture in bubble wrap or foam sleeves, then positioning them in snug compartments. Clearly mark cartons as “Fragile – Lighting” and avoid stacking them under heavy Construction materials on the same pallet.
Moisture-sensitive Construction materials such as cement-based goods, metal Hardware, and electrical LED lights must be Wrapped with poly wrap and, where feasible, Combined with desiccant packs. Book enclosed equipment—like dry vans or sealed ocean containers—rather than open trucks, and try to avoid long outdoor dwell times at terminals. For export, Consider container liners or dehumidifier units for high-humidity routes.
High-value Tools and branded Hardware usually require enhanced cargo coverage, especially when combined with fragile Lighting. Our specialists recommend Insuring shipments at full replacement value and retaining serial numbers or SKU lists for premium hand tools. This documentation Supports claim outcomes if cartons are lost, pilfered, or water-damaged.
Most standard electrical Lighting ship as general Construction goods, but it is important to accurately declare them with the correct HS codes and electrical specifications on your documentation. If Power tools with lithium batteries are included, you may trigger dangerous goods regulations, requiring Special labeling, packing instructions, and sometimes carrier pre-approval. Coordinate with your carrier or freight forwarder in advance to confirm any restrictions for combined loads of electrical LED lights and powered Tools.
